1. Maruti Suzuki Alto K10
- Price: ₹3.99 – ₹5.10 Lakh
- Mileage: 24–26 km/l
- Fuel Type: Petrol / CNG
- Seating Capacity: 5
Why Buy?
Maruti Alto K10 is one of the most popular small cars in India. It is affordable, fuel-efficient, and perfect for city driving. The latest model looks stylish and comes with smart features like a touchscreen and dual airbags. Best Cars Under 5 Lakh in India
Best for: First-time car buyers and students
Easy to park and drive in traffic

2. Renault Kwid
- Price: ₹4.70 – ₹6.45 Lakh
- Mileage: 21–22 km/l
- Fuel Type: Petrol
- Seating Capacity: 5
Why Buy?
Renault Kwid is a stylish small car that looks like a mini SUV. It has a big touchscreen, digital instrument cluster, and great boot space. If you want style on a budget, Kwid is a great pick. Best Cars Under 5 Lakh in India
Best for: Young drivers who want style and space
SUV-like design in a small car budget

3. Maruti Suzuki S-Presso
- Price: ₹4.27 – ₹6.12 Lakh
- Mileage: 24–25 km/l
- Fuel Type: Petrol / CNG
- Seating Capacity: 5
Why Buy?
S-Presso is another smart choice from Maruti. It’s a tall car, which gives better road view. The design is quirky, and the interior is basic but modern. It also comes with a factory-fitted CNG option. Best Cars Under 5 Lakh in India
Best for: City driving and tall drivers
Good ground clearance

4. Bajaj Qute (RE60)
- Price: ₹3.61 – ₹4.50 Lakh
- Mileage: 35–40 km/l
- Fuel Type: Petrol / CNG
- Seating Capacity: 4
Why Buy?
The Bajaj Qute is not a full-sized car, but a quadricycle. Still, it’s road-legal and very fuel-efficient. It’s perfect for short city rides and small towns. Best Cars Under 5 Lakh in India
Best for: Local commuting and delivery business
Cheapest four-wheeler in India

6. Maruti Suzuki Eeco (Base Variant)
- Price: ₹5.32 Lakh (Some offers may bring it below ₹5 Lakh)
- Mileage: 20–21 km/l
- Fuel Type: Petrol / CNG
- Seating Capacity: 5 or 7
Why Buy?
Eeco is a multi-purpose van that can be used for family, goods transport, or even business. It has lots of space inside and comes in petrol and CNG options. Best Cars Under 5 Lakh in India
Best for: Big families or small businesses
Value-for-money

How to Choose the Right Car Under ₹5 Lakh?
Here are some tips before you buy:
- Purpose – Are you buying it for office travel, family, or business?
- Fuel Type – Choose petrol for low usage, CNG for daily long drives.
- Maintenance Cost – Maruti and Renault offer cheap service.
- Resale Value – Maruti cars sell easily even after 5–7 years.
- Safety Features – Always go for dual airbags and ABS.
EMI Calculator Example: Best Cars Under 5 Lakh in India
Let’s say your car costs ₹5 lakh. Here’s a rough EMI breakdown:
- Down Payment: ₹50,000
- Loan Amount: ₹4.5 lakh
- Interest Rate: 9%
- Tenure: 5 years
Monthly EMI: Around ₹9,500
(Use a proper online EMI calculator to know the exact figure)
